Major Causes of Unexpected Failures
- Overloading the drum or improperly distributing the laundry. This can cause interruptions in the wash cycle or the machine to stop. Solution: Maintain the recommended load and distribute the laundry evenly within the drum.
- Dirty filters and water supply valves. Blockages reduce the efficiency of the appliance or cause breakdowns. Solution: Regularly clean the filters and inspect the water supply systems.
- Worn motor or sensors. This leads to improper operation of the control system and possible malfunctions. Solution: Contact a specialist to diagnose and replace faulty components.
- Power supply problems or short circuits. Unstable voltage can interfere with the washing machine’s operation. Solution: Use a voltage stabilizer and check the electrical network for problems.
Troubleshooting Unexpected Failures
- Checking and Clearing Errors. Error codes may appear inside machines to help determine the source of the problem. Action: Consult the operating manual to interpret the codes and clear the errors by unplugging the machine for a few minutes.
- Cleaning and Preventive Maintenance. Regularly cleaning filters, watering cans, and the door will prevent dirt buildup and reduce the likelihood of clogs. Action: Perform preventive maintenance at least once a month.
- Checking and Replacing Worn Parts. If damaged components, such as belts, bearings, or sensors, are detected, they must be replaced promptly. Action: Contact a service center or qualified technician for repairs.
- Contacting Professionals. For complex or recurring failures, it is recommended to have the problem diagnosed by a specialist to prevent further damage and ensure safe operation of the equipment.
